Frequently Asked Questions about Bedford Pine
What type of rentals are currently available in Bedford Pine?
There are currently 481 Apartments for Rent in Bedford Pine, GA with pricing that ranges from $809 to $26,304. There are also 141 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Bedford Pine ranging from $900 to $27,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Bedford Pine?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Bedford Pine ranges from $900 to $27,000 with an average monthly rent of $7,785.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Bedford Pine?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Bedford Pine range from $975 to $14,141,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$3,200 to $9,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,999 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$809.
